Predator program installed

Installed the 65HP tow/economy tune last night in the truck last night. WOW - what a difference in power!

Now, if it helps with the economy part, all will be well.I'd sure like to get the everyday driving up to 20-21 MPG from the 17.5 I now have and the towing has been at 10.5 and hope it goes to 14 or so.

Question about the tranny though. It shifts funny into 4th and 5th when romping on it, hesitates for about a second or so. I see where folks say to drive it for 50 miles or so and give the tranny time to relearn the shifts. This sound like the right advice?

It also hold back and down shifts like it was in tow/haul mode but it is not. Is this something the predator does when pumping the power up?

Go through it like this...do some 1/4 throttle shifts,then 1/2 then 3/4 then wotnot all in one day though.I'd say the relearn takes 200 miles,but def more than 50 before you romp on it...you need to have it in tow/haul while you gettin on it too..When you don't have in tow mode,drive sensibly.

if it is hanging on shifts, it could be the fuel filter. if it is only hanging and shifting slow, it is defueling to save ur tranny....the truck does this stock too, with a programmer it does it more pronounced. As long as it shifts without letting up on the go pedal, it probably is just defueling.
